Leading education and training provider Chisholm Institute welcomes new study opportunities for students, created by the Victorian Government's Free TAFE Pathways program launched this year.

The initiative aims to further enhance learning and career opportunities for students in Victoria, while also tackling the growing skills shortage in key industries like health and childcare.

The Free TAFE Pathways initiative – part of the Victorian Government’s Free TAFE program – allows students to achieve multiple qualifications in a selected pathway for free. The program is available to students who have first completed a course in a designated Free TAFE Pathway (at Chisholm or an alternate provider) and are now looking to undertake a course in the same industry area.

As part of the Free TAFE Pathway program, Chisholm offers courses in the following industry fields:

  • Community Services
  • Nursing and Personal Care
  • Accounting
  • Allied Heath and Nursing
  • Building and Construction
  • Dental
  • Information Technology
  • Education Support
  • Early Childhood
